What is the significance of forex trading volume?

By PriyaSahu

Forex trading volume refers to the total amount of currency traded within a specific period. It is a critical indicator because it shows how active the market is. A high trading volume indicates that many traders are buying and selling, which can lead to more opportunities for profit. It also helps in determining the strength or weakness of price movements. High volume often signals more reliable trends, while low volume might indicate price manipulation or less market participation.

Why is Forex Trading Volume Important?

Forex trading volume is important because it helps traders and investors understand the market’s activity. Higher trading volume generally indicates that more traders are involved, leading to better liquidity. This allows for easier buying and selling of currencies without large price swings. Low volume can cause erratic price movements, which may increase the risk of losing money.



How Does Trading Volume Affect Forex Price Movements?

High trading volume often leads to more stable price movements. When many traders are buying and selling, the market becomes more liquid, and prices tend to move more predictably. On the other hand, low trading volume can cause price fluctuations, which might create opportunities for large, sudden price changes. This can be risky, especially for new traders who might not be familiar with the market.

What Does Low Forex Trading Volume Mean?

Low forex trading volume typically suggests that fewer traders are participating in the market. This can make the market more volatile and prone to erratic price movements. In such conditions, price manipulation can occur more easily, and it becomes harder to execute trades without affecting the price. Traders need to be cautious when trading in low-volume conditions.
